The Man with the Pitcher of Water: Finding Divine Connections

From Luke 22 comes a powerful key: For every God-given assignment, there is a "man carrying the pitcher of water" — someone uniquely positioned to help you reach your breakthrough. Sometimes you're the one seeking them; other times, you are that person for someone else.

You don't need everyone—you need the right one.

Miraculous Provision: Testimonies of Favor

The speaker's life is a testimony to divine provision:

1. Airbnb & Lobster and Steak Table Testimony

The Airbnb was double-booked. The host decided to leave—and the evangelist and his hungry team were served a full spread of lobster and steak, his favorite food, without preparing a single thing.
Spiritual takeaway: “God prepared a table before me—He knew what I liked. All I had to do was sit and eat.”
Prophetic word: “Between now and December, you're going to step into that room that's already been prepared for you.”

2. Hometown Billboard & Watermelon Testimony

The preacher revisits the bridge where as a child his family couldn't afford even 25 cents for watermelon. Now, years later, he stops his convoy to buy watermelon for his whole staff, and above the same stand is a billboard of his own face for the crusade.
Spiritual point: “What starts small doesn’t stay small. The One who calls is faithful.”

3. Arrival in America & Three-Month Waiting Testimony

He moved to the U.S. by faith with no place to preach, and God told him not to minister for 3 months.
He obeyed even when doors were offered. After 3 months, God opened doors through Pastor Rodney Howard-Browne.
Result: “He ended up preaching every night that week—and more doors opened.”
Spiritual lesson: Obedience unlocks placement and preparation.

4. Hollywood Walk of Fame Crusade Strategy

Beyond renting the Dolby Theatre, they're shutting down the Hollywood Walk of Fame.
The evangelist will lay hands on 3,600 people publicly, making a bold prophetic stand: “You’re not going to have Los Angeles, devil!”

Each story illustrates the same truth: Favor will do what money and manipulation never can.

The Widow of Zarephath: Provision in Unlikely Places

From 1 Kings 17, the story of the widow teaches that provision often looks different than expected. Elijah's obedience to God's instruction led him to a destitute widow—yet through her small act of faith, both their needs were met.

The lesson: Start with what you have. God multiplies as you pour.
